What is the overall reaction?

The sequence of individual steps, or elementary reactions, by which reactants are converted into products during the course of a reaction is called the reaction mechanism. The overall rate of a reaction is determined by the rate of the slowest step, called the rate-determining step.

How do you calculate overall rate law?

Rate laws or rate equations are mathematical expressions that describe the relationship between the rate of a chemical reaction and the concentration of its reactants. In general, a rate law (or differential rate law, as it is sometimes called) takes this form: rate=k[A]m[B]n[C]p… rate = k [ A ] m [ B ] n [ C ] p …

What is the overall chemical equation for photosynthesis?

The process of photosynthesis is commonly written as: 6CO2 + 6H2O → C6H12O6 + 6O2. This means that the reactants, six carbon dioxide molecules and six water molecules, are converted by light energy captured by chlorophyll (implied by the arrow) into a sugar molecule and six oxygen molecules, the products.

What is the balanced equation for respiration?

Aerobic respiration takes place in the mitochondria and requires oxygen and glucose, and produces carbon dioxide, water, and energy. The chemical equation is C6H12O6 + 6O2 → 6CO2 + 6H2O (glucose + oxygen -> carbon dioxide + water).

What are the two main types of anaerobic respiration?

There are two main types of anaerobic respiration, alcoholic fermentation and lactic acid fermentation. These are not the preferred method of releasing the energy from the glucose molecules, but in order to survive when energy is needed, it is the only alternative.

How do you balance the equation h2 o2 h2o?

How to Balance:

  1. Hint-1. Change the coefficient in front of the H2O to give you an even number of oxygen atoms.
  2. Hint-2. If you change the coefficient in front of H2O you’ll also need to change the coefficient in front of H2.
  3. Show Balanced Equation. 2H2 + O2 = 2H2O.

Is Chemical an equation?

A chemical equation is the symbolic representation of a chemical reaction in the form of symbols and formulae, wherein the reactant entities are given on the left-hand side and the product entities on the right-hand side. The first chemical equation was diagrammed by Jean Beguin in 1615.

What is H2O formula?

H2O is the chemical formula of water. It means that each molecule of water is made up of two hydrogen atoms, indicated by the letter H, and a single oxygen atom, represented by the letter O. Water is chemical substance with no smell, taste or color.

Is soda ash sodium hydroxide?

Sodium carbonate is known as “soda ash,” since it can be extracted from the ashes of plants. Sodium hydroxide is too alkaline for such an application. Sodium carbonate is also used in water treatment and in the manufacture of glass.
